Your editors will certainly function their magic, stringing with each other the narrative, potentially including graphics, and generally making your content look as sleek and professional as possible. The first action in the post-production process is constructing and arranging the footage from your shoot day.
Once they have the most effective clips chosen, they'll string them together according to your storyboard and the last video clip will certainly start to take form. The Continued end result of this action is called the "rough cut," and it's usually when your editors will share the content with you for review. If you approve the sequence of clips and the general flow of the video, it'll proceed to the next steps in the modifying process.
These visual effects ought to have also been described in your storyboard, so there likely won't be any surprises at this moment at the same time. You may be provided the possibility to evaluate the video again (or possibly for the very first time) hereafter component of the procedure, or you may wait for your next testimonial till after the audio mix and color modification have actually occurred.
